While the crowds are extremely well done from an audio viewpoint, the commentary is miles off from being as good. It’s not all perfect though within what audio we have within the game. This is an area that NBA Live 15 has it nailed down when comparing it with their competition and hats off to them for that. Crowds shout and scream their team on when you score and sigh and moan when you miss an easy lay-up and everything about it is captured just like that of a real-life NBA game. Not only do the crowds react to whats happening on-court from an animation perspective, EA Sports have also captured the essence of sheer joy and sorrow of what makes sports appealing with some brilliant audio. SOUNDįor those that want authentic crowd chants and sounds from a specific arena, NBA Live 15 does this brilliantly. Jalen Rose heads up a halftime report through the ESPN license and it brings the authenticity nicely together. Not only does it add realism to the game from a general standpoint, its also gives it NBA Live 15 a genuine sense of watching the real-life sport with the famous ESPN NBA license on top. NBA Live 15 has the integration of the ESPN license and it uses it extremely well. While they’ve improved, hopefully they can make biggest strides in next years iteration. Someone like Russell Westbrook for example, is a slender athlete, but in NBA Live 15, he looks as though he’s not eaten a good meal in a while. Player models have been improved, but like last years game, they still look somewhat wrong in many ways due to the slenderness of the players. Thats not to say that Live 15 is a bad looking game, as it isn’t, but it just doesn’t have that visual fidelity that you’d find on NBA 2K15. NBA 2K15 is a looker and a half and we’ve been spoilt to a point where other sports titles look poor in comparison and it’s the same here with NBA Live 15. The biggest problem though, is that although it looks nicer than Live 14, you’ll always wish that it was better. Be it player modes, arenas, crowds and the like, it’s clear that the team in Orlando at EA Tiburon have been working on NBA Live 15 and have giving time and dedication to making it a better looking game overall. ![]() Most things have been improved since last years abomination. One thing for certain though is that NBA Live 15 while it does some things right visually, it doesn’t have the same amount of sheen and polish that we see from its competitor, NBA 2K15.
